Dodelijk geschenk: The Deadly Gift
Dodelijk geschenk, which translates to “deadly gift” in English, is a term used to describe a situation where a seemingly harmless gift or gesture actually turns out to have dangerous consequences. This phenomenon can occur in various forms, from poisoned presents to unintentional harm caused by a well-meaning act.
The concept of dodelijk geschenk has been explored in literature, film, and folklore for centuries. In many stories, the giver of the gift is unaware of its deadly nature, leading to tragic outcomes for the recipient. This serves as a cautionary tale about the importance of being mindful of the potential consequences of our actions.
One famous example of dodelijk geschenk is the story of Pandora’s box in Greek mythology. Pandora was given a beautiful box by the gods, but was warned never to open it. Curiosity got the best of her, and when she finally opened the box, she released all the evils and sorrows of the world into it.
